摘要
本文介绍了一种由运放和模放开关等组成的高性能串行A/D转换器的实现方法;用单片机产生控制时序,转换结果从16位计数器T0取得。其特点是:占用单片机口线只有三条、成本低廉、便于数据处理及功能扩展、通过软件处理其转换精度可接近16位。
This paper presents a method of composing a high performance serial A/D converter with operational amplifier and analog switch, etc. Controlled time sequences is produced by a single chip microcomputer(SCM), and the converted results are given by a 16-bit to counter, ltscharacteristics are presented as following: only 3 SCM s I/O lines are needed, the cost is low,data processing and function adding is convenient, an approachable IO/bit converting precision can be achieved with appropriate software.
